GENERAL SAFETY PRECAUTIONS
Keep The Work Area clean.

 Cluttered work areas and

work benches invite injuries.

Consider Work Area Environment

. Keep work area well

lit. Do not use tool in presence of flammable liquids or gases. 

Guard Against Electrical Shock

 By Preventing Body

Contact With Grounded Surfaces. For example: pipes,
radiators, ranges, refrigerator enclosures.

Keep children Away

. Do not let visitors contact tool  

or extension cord. All visitors should be kept away  
from work areas.

Store Idle Tools

. When not in use, tools should be stored

in a dry, high and/or locked place out of the reach of children.

Do Not Force Tool.

 It will do the job better and safer at

the rate for which it was intended.

Wear proper Clothing

. Do not wear loose clothing or 

jewellery. They can be caught in moving parts. Rubber gloves 
and non-skid footwear are recommended when working 
outdoors.  Wear protective hair covering to contain long hair.

Use Safety Glasses

. Also use face or dust mask if  

cutting operation is dusty.

Secure Work.

 Use clamps or a vice to hold work.  

It is safer than using your hand and it frees both hands  
to operate the tool.

Do Not Overreach. 

Keep proper footing and balance  

at all times.

Maintain Tools With Care. 

Keep tools sharp and clean

for better and safer performance. Follow instructions for
lubricating and changing accessories. Keep handles dry,
clean and free from oil and grease.

Disconnect Battery Pack

. When not in use, before 

servicing and when changing accessories such as blades, 
bits and cutters.

Remove Adjusting Keys And Wrenches.

 Form habit  

of checking to see that keys and adjusting wrenches are
removed from tool before turning it on.

Avoid Unintentional Starting

. Do not carry the tool with

your finger on the switch. Be sure switch is off when
installing battery pack or bits.

Stay Alert.

 Watch what you are doing. Use common

sense. Do not operate tool when your are tired.

Check Damaged Parts

. before further use of the tool, a

guard or other part that is damaged should be carefully
checked to determine that it will operate properly and perform
its intended function. Check for alignment of moving
parts, binding of moving parts, breakage of parts, mounting,
and any other conditions that may alter its operation.
Any part that is damaged should be properly repaired or
replaced by an Authorized Service centre. Have defective
switches replaced at an Authorized Service Centre. Do not
use tool if switch does not turn it on and off.
